Weekly Wednesday Walk at Westchester

We will bird for about an hour after meeting at the viewing platform at Westchester Lagoon near the small boat launch. We will start off with a scan of the lagoon, looking for nesting species like scaup, Arctic tern, and red-necked grebes, and swallows but also for migrating species such as white-winged scoter. We may then walk a short distance out to the coast to scan the mudflats and Kink Arm. Hope to see you there!
